Job Description Summary
The JR.IT Security Engineer is responsible for the implementation, administration and support of ReleasePoint Security Systems plus the monitoring and response to all Security events. The JR.IT Security Engineer will participate within the team to ensure that Security is maintained at all times. The individual will collaborate inside and outside IT to raise Security awareness and maintain a Secure posture.
Essential Functions
• Provides Security monitoring and incident response if needed.
• Engineer, implement and monitor security measures for the protection of computer systems, networks and information
• Identify and define system security requirements
• Prepare and document standard operating procedures and protocols
• Configure and troubleshoot security infrastructure devices
• Develop technical solutions and new security tools to help mitigate security vulnerabilities and automate repeatable tasks
• Ensure that the company knows as much as possible, as quickly as possible about security incidents
• Write comprehensive reports including assessment-based findings, outcomes and propositions for further security enhancement
• Will provide on call and after-hours support, responding to alerts and requests for assistance.
Requirements
Professional Requirements
• Bachelor’s degree in computer science or related field or related experience
• Minimum 3-5 years of relevant experience supporting information technology services
• Proven work experience as a System Security Engineer or Information Security Engineer
• Experience in building and maintaining security systems
• Experience in web and Api applications pen testing and reporting
• Detailed technical knowledge of database and operating system security
• Hands on experience in security systems, including firewalls, intrusion detection systems, anti-virus software, authentication systems, log management, content filtering, etc
• Knowledge on SIEM tool would be appreciated
• Experience with network security and networking technologies and with system, security, and network monitoring tools
• Thorough understanding of the latest security principles, techniques, and protocols
• Familiarity with web related technologies (Web applications, Web Services, Service Oriented Architectures) and of network/web related protocols
• Problem solving skills and ability to work under pressure
• Individuals must possess good hardware, operating system and troubleshooting skills.
• Knowledge of network infrastructure protocols and concepts, including routers, switches, firewalls, TCP/IP, FTP, MFT, web hosting, and DNS.
• Basic Knowledge on Compliance would be appreciated.
• ITIL experience and process familiarity
o Incident / Problem Management
o Change Management
o Request Fulfillment
• Strong oral and written communications skills.
